Okay, okay, I get it. Pantone created a set of standardized colors so that designers can make sure that colors are "correct" across several platforms; in print, in photographs, on billboards, online, etc.
What interests me is how craftspeople are starting to use these color charts in designing their work. As a fine artist, I was trained to see color, identify it in a certain way, and recreate it in paint or dyes. In using this color chart as a way to design, craftspeople are then restricting themselves to the colors as they are, and may find a hard time "finding" just the right color in a certain media to complete their work.
